Ord
“An extremely rare, minimalist name—possibly from Old English ord meaning 'point' or 'edge,' or a standalone abbreviation of Orville/Orson. Ord's stark simplicity gives it an almost austere charm, appealing to parents seeking something lean, strong, and utterly distinctive.”
